Thebes. TT 15. Tomb of Tetiky. Carnarvon-Carter excavations: chapel, south wall, photographs
Part of Howard Carter Collection
Howard Carter's photographs of wall scenes, funeral procession, with mummers, obelisks, rites in garden, teknu, and coffin carried by two of the 'Nine friends'. From the south wall of the chapel.
Photographs taken during the Carnarvon-Carter excavation of the tomb of Tetiky, 18th Dynasty, TT 15, Dra Abu el-Naga, Thebes.
